Application of ionic liquids in microextraction techniques: current trends and future perspectives

2019 
Abstract Ionic liquids (ILs) with their unique properties found so far numerous analytical applications. Among them ILs both in their liquid form and immobilized on the surface or within the pores of a solid support were successfully utilized in microextraction techniques. The scope of this review will cover a comprehensive summarizing of available literature data on selected properties of ILs playing a key role in analytical purposes, methods of their implementation in microextraction techniques as liquid or solid/stationary extraction media and finally, the most recent examples of application of ILs-based microextraction techniques in preconcentration of analytes from food, environmental and biological samples. The work will be concluded with directions for further investigation in this field.
